Book Description
This book shows how to use agreement to transform the biggest areas of marital conflict into closeness, cooperation, and mutually desirable outcomes. Licensed psychologist, marriage, and relationship coach Jack Ito PhD illustrates with clear, easy to follow examples, how to communicate about the biggest problems that couples face. These are the same techniques his coaching clients use to stop divorces, end affairs, deal with addicted spouses, solve problems, end blaming, improve dating, handle money issues, parent cooperatively, get out of debt, and more. This book is unique in offering communication training to couples when one spouse (or significant other) is not ready or willing to work on the relationship.

Yes, But How Do You Know?

Yes, But How Do You Know? PDF Author: Stephen Hetherington
Publisher: Broadview Press
ISBN: 155111903X
Category : Philosophy
Languages : en
Pages : 203

Book Description
Yes, But How Do You Know? is an invitation to think philosophically through the use of sceptical ideas. Hetherington challenges our complacency and asks us to reconsider what we think we know. How much can we discover about our surroundings? What sort of beings are we? Can we trust our own reasoning? Is science all it is cracked up to be? Can we acquire knowledge of God? Are even the contents of our own minds transparent? In inviting, lucid prose, Hetherington addresses these questions and more, using scepticism to illuminate many perennial philosophical puzzles.
